J. P. O'Reilly, Chief, Inspection and Enforcement Branch, Division of Compliance, Headquarters FLORIDA POWER CEPORATION (CRISTAL RIVEP. UNIT 3)

LICENSE NO. CPPR-51, DOCKET NO. 50-302

>

The attached report of an inspection of the subject facility by

'

our inspector on June 3-4, 1969, is forwarded for infomation. No items of nonconformance were noted.

,,

Constzsction has proced ed very slowly with the major activities limited to excavation and backfill. A regional strike involving all construction workers, which is now in its third week, has stopped all site construction. We understand from a recent discus-T sion with the licensee that the strike should end sometime during

.

the week of June 23.

A In reviewing the project QA program, our inspector learned that

the licensee has no QA manual as such/ However, the licensee did

'

state that procedures are being Ioped and will be on hand prior to beginning any type of work; these procedures will become part of the complete QA====1 Our inspector was favorably impressed with the QC and work procedures that were developed for the pending concrete work.

DIVISION OF COMPLIANCE MONTHLY REPORT. JUNE 1969.

.

.

t

,

.

0 k'b gy3 Florida Power Corporaticn (Crystal River)

- A routine inspecticn of site ccnstruction activities was ccnducted cn June 3 and 4 Ccnstructicn has progressed slowly due to water penetraticn through the foundaticn grout curtain. Water leakage has necessitated building a cofferdam aruund the nuclear service sea water punn area. A cofferdam will also be requimd for the spent final pit. Constructicn has not passed beycmd the excavaticn

]

and backfilling stage.
